Peppered Parmesan Cheese Snails

  • Makes approx. 20 Snails
Author Notes

These delicious bites are a perfect appetizer for that party you're going to. They're light, cheesey, peppery goodness in one bite. Adapted from a Real Simple recipe but we added more cheese and more pepper! Enjoy! —First We Eat

What You'll Need
Ingredients
  • 1 piece Frozen Puff Pastry, Thawed
  • 3 Green Onion, chopped
  • 1 Egg, beaten
  • 1/3 cup Grated Parmesan (Gruyere would be amazing as well)
  • 1 pinch Salt
  • 1 pinch Black Pepper & a bit to sprinkle once snails are out of the oven
Directions
  1. Heat o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it and line your baking sheet with parchment or use a silpat. Carefully unfold your pastry dough and brush with the egg. Equally distribute the green onion and cheese then sprinkle salt and pepper. Roll into a log and put into the freezer for about 15 minutes - you want the dough to be firm, but not frozen.
  2. Slice your log into 1/4" thick rounds and place on your baking sheet. Sprinkle with more cheese then bake for 12-15 minutes. Once they come out of the oven, sprinkle with a bit more pepper and serve warm.
